      Hello, in LS_DYNA i used a viscoelastic material and made a modal analysis. However i only get the natural frequencies(real part of the frequency). How can i obtain the loss factor value to see damping ( complex part of the frequency) ?

      Thanks in advance...

    • Erik Kostson
      Ansys Employee

       

      Hi

      What you are trying I am pretty sure is not possible.

      If you want to carry out a frequency response analysis say using SSD_DIRECT on the structure (and using mode super position), then measure (physical modal test) the modal dampings and assign them say in the :

      LCDAM:=Load Curve ID defining mode dependent modal damping coefficient .

      Which is a field in the *FREQUENCY_DOMAIN_SSD_DIRECT.
